IFSC and MICR Information

IFSC is used to identify a bank branch for electronic fund transfers such as N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. MICR is mainly related to cheque clearing and branch identification during clearing processes.

For this branch, the MICR code is 313211005. If MICR information is not available, users can still verify branch details using the IFSC code and branch address.

How many characters does an IFSC code have?
IFSC code has 11 characters — first 4 letters bank code, 5th is zero (0), last 6 digits are branch code.
